Located in the farming district of Tummel, this beautiful private home is a short five minute drive from the town of Roblin, Manitoba. The area boasts many local attractions:

-15 minutes to Asessippi Ski Hill and Park for great downhill skiing and summer fun as well.
-5 minutes to the Lake of the Prairies where there is excellent fishing (summer and winter), boating and house boat tours.
-30 minutes to the Duck Mountain Provincial Parks located in both Manitoba and Saskatchewan (Madge Lake and Child's Lake have pristine waters for swimming, fishing and boating).
-10-45 minutes to beautiful golf courses at Gilbert Plains, Madge Lake, Roblin and Russell.
-Excellent hunting opportunities.
-10 minutes to Rivendell cross-country ski trails (perhaps the best in Manitoba)
- Skinners Arboretum, Inglis Elevator Museum, snowmobile rentals, trailride outfitters nearby.

Tummel House was built in 1921 and it has all the charm and interest of its era. Lofty ceilings and rich wood finishings are just a few of the unique aspects this 2500 square foot country house has to offer.

Situated on six acres of lawns with groves of spruce, willows and aspen trees, Tummel House provides an excellent rural experience. Whether its taking walks, returning home after a day of skiing, fishing or hunting, or playing a friendly game of football on the large lawns, you will enjoy your stay.

Expect all the comforts of a modern home and many unique features that can only be found in a 1920's house.
